Standard Details
- Reference
- 801
- Level
- Level 2
- Typical Duration
- 12 months
- Sector
- Catering and hospitality
- Description
- Carrying out a range of general and specialist roles within hospitality businesses, including bars, cafes, conference centres, restaurants and hotels.
Funding
- Maximum Funding Band
- £6,000
- Levy Employers
- Fund directly from apprenticeship levy account
- Non-Levy (Co-Investment)
- Employer pays 5% (£300), government funds rest
